The True Cost of Another Employee

A full-time receptionist in the Bronx earns $45,000–$55,000/year. Add payroll taxes (7.65%), health benefits ($6,000–$12,000), paid time off, workers' comp, and equipment, and your real cost climbs past $65,000 per year. That's before training, turnover, or a single sick day.

An AI receptionist from OAK AI runs $497–$997/month — roughly $6,000–$12,000 per year. Same job. No benefits. No drama.

Where a Human Still Wins

Let's be fair. A great human receptionist builds genuine rapport, reads emotional nuance, and handles unusual situations a script can't predict. For a complex insurance claim or a panicked homeowner with a tree through their roof, human empathy matters. That's why the smartest Bronx roofers don't replace their best person — they pair her with AI to handle overflow.
